Chapter 27: The Ominous Object. [27]
Summary
Shangguan Qing, a wealthy man, revered a Buddha’s relic, believing it brought him prosperity. However, Ning Chang Sheng warned him it was a cursed object, tainted by centuries of human greed and desire. Ning explained that the relic’s negative energy would bring calamity to Shangguan’s family, particularly targeting male descendants. Despite Shangguan’s disbelief, Ning’s prediction came true when Shangguan’s pregnant daughter-in-law lost her unborn son. Panicked, Shangguan begged Ning for help. Ning agreed on two conditions: finding rare medicinal herbs and building a school to accumulate good karma. Ning then destroyed the relic, revealing its dark, malevolent nature, and neutralized its evil influence with the help of sentient locust trees in the estate.Full content
